How they compare
Costa Rica currently reports 2.94 against 2.86 in Chile, a difference of 0.08.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 5 shared years of data; in 2011 it was Chile ahead.
Chile ranks 15th and Costa Rica ranks 14th of 35 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Chile averaged higher in 1 and Costa Rica in 1.
